Sergey Batalov
Birthday: 1957-04-19 Place of Birth: Irbit, Sverdlovskaya oblast, RSFSR, USSR
Synopsis
In 1980 he graduated from the acting department of GITIS (Andreev's workshop). Since 1982, for several years, he played at the Moscow Drama Theater on Malaya Bronnaya. In 1990-1992 - actor of the Studio Theater "Man". In 1992 he returned to the Theater on Malaya Bronnaya, where he worked until 1998, after which he devoted himself completely to cinema. He began acting in films since 1979, making his debut in the television movie “Vataga“ Seven Winds. ”Honored Artist of Russia (2005).
